GRAM-NEGATIVE AEROBIC RODS AND COCCI

Specialty Definition: GRAM-NEGATIVE AEROBIC RODS AND COCCI

DomainDefinition

Health

A group of gram-negative bacteria consisting of rod- and coccus-shaped cells. They are both aerobic (able to grow under an air atmosphere) and microaerophilic (grow better in low concentrations of oxygen) under nitrogen-fixing conditions but, when supplied with a source of fixed nitrogen, they grow as aerobes.
